The Quantum London Trading (QLT) thread was meant for a far larger bank roll (>> US$10 000) traded by both Mer and myself and also many other traders (perhaps silently in the background).

QLT relies on a very large bank roll to withstand DD
QLT relies on a progressive lot increase which takes advantage of getting most if not all of the money back on a very small retracement in price
QLT relies on only taking 1 cycle shortly before FF Open until it closes.
NB. The greater the bank roll applied in trading QLT the better, it works incredibly well and is very easy to back test, forward test or do any other test

The QAM Strategy:
1. Its based on a small bank roll of only 1K
2. So the approach must be applied far more selectively using an element of trader discretion and multiple trading techniques including high level risk management
3. The demo accounts attached to this thread are for learning purposes that show the good, the bad and the ugly cycles of trades mostly during the Asian Trading Window so that all traders can clearly witness and learn how to best deal with such cycles.
4. Remember that a trader will learn more from the bad cycles than the good ones!
